The following query should give you a list of user package IDs that have it enabled.
SELECT objectid FROM object_customField WHERE customFieldId = (SELECT id FROM customField WHERE name='Override AutoSuspend') AND value = 1;

The best way right now is to upload a new version to plugins/invoices (you can copy default over to a new name). Once it's there, you can assign it to a test user in your CE, generate a fake/test invoice, and make your changes as needed.
